数据库安全引擎是什么意思

数据库安全引擎是什么意思

数据库安全引擎是一种用于保护数据库系统免受各种安全威胁的技术和工具,核心功能包括访问控制、加密、审计和监控等。 其中,访问控制是数据库安全引擎的重要组成部分。通过访问控制,系统可以确保只有经过授权的用户才能访问敏感数据,从而防止未经授权的访问和数据泄露。这通常通过角色和权限管理来实现,例如,管理员可以为不同的用户分配不同的权限,确保他们只能进行特定的操作。访问控制的有效实施能够显著提高数据库的安全性,减少潜在的安全风险。接下来,我们将详细探讨数据库安全引擎的各个方面。

一、访问控制

访问控制是数据库安全引擎中的一个重要环节,它通过一系列策略和机制来管理用户对数据库资源的访问权限。主要方法包括角色管理、权限分配、身份验证和多因素认证

角色管理是指将用户分组,并为每个组分配特定的权限。角色管理简化了权限的管理过程,因为管理员只需为角色分配权限,而不是为每个用户单独分配。

权限分配是指为不同的用户或角色分配不同的权限,如读取、写入、修改和删除权限。权限分配的细粒度控制可以确保用户只能执行其职责范围内的操作,从而减少误操作和恶意攻击的风险。

身份验证是指通过用户名和密码、数字证书或生物识别技术等手段验证用户身份。多因素认证(MFA)是身份验证的一种增强形式,它要求用户提供两个或更多独立的验证因素,如密码加动态验证码,以提高安全性。

二、数据加密

数据加密是保护数据库中敏感数据的另一重要手段。数据加密的主要方法包括静态数据加密、动态数据加密和传输层加密

静态数据加密是指对存储在数据库中的数据进行加密,确保即使数据被盗,攻击者也无法读取其内容。常见的静态数据加密算法包括AES、RSA和DES。

动态数据加密是指在数据处理和操作过程中对数据进行加密。例如,应用程序在从数据库读取数据时,先解密数据,然后进行处理,处理完毕后再加密存回数据库。

传输层加密是指在数据从客户端到服务器或从一台服务器到另一台服务器传输过程中对数据进行加密。这通常通过SSL/TLS协议实现,确保数据在传输过程中不被窃听或篡改。

三、审计和监控

审计和监控是数据库安全引擎中不可或缺的组成部分,通过记录和分析数据库活动,帮助检测和响应潜在的安全威胁。审计和监控的主要方法包括日志记录、活动监控和异常检测

日志记录是指记录数据库系统中的各种操作和事件,如用户登录、数据查询、修改和删除操作。日志记录可以帮助管理员追踪系统活动,识别异常行为,并在发生安全事件时提供有力的证据。

活动监控是指实时监控数据库系统中的活动,识别和响应潜在的安全威胁。例如,活动监控可以检测到异常的查询模式、频繁的失败登录尝试或未经授权的访问尝试。

异常检测是指通过分析数据库活动,识别和响应不正常的行为。例如,异常检测系统可以通过机器学习算法识别出通常用户行为模式之外的活动,从而发出警报。

四、漏洞修补和更新

定期的漏洞修补和更新是确保数据库安全的关键步骤。主要方法包括补丁管理、版本更新和配置管理

补丁管理是指及时应用数据库厂商发布的安全补丁,以修复已知的安全漏洞。版本更新是指定期升级数据库系统到最新版本,以确保系统具备最新的安全功能和修复已知的问题。

配置管理是指定期检查和更新数据库系统的配置,确保系统按照最佳安全实践进行配置。例如,禁用不必要的服务、限制管理员账户的使用、设置强密码策略等。

五、数据备份和恢复

数据备份和恢复是确保数据库安全和可用性的基础。主要方法包括定期备份、异地备份和灾难恢复计划

定期备份是指定期对数据库进行完整或增量备份,以确保在数据丢失或损坏时能够恢复。异地备份是指将备份数据存储在不同的地理位置,以防止本地灾难导致数据丢失。

灾难恢复计划是指制定和测试应对各种灾难场景的恢复计划,确保在发生灾难时能够快速恢复数据库系统的正常运行。这包括数据恢复、系统恢复和业务连续性计划等。

六、物理安全

物理安全是数据库安全的重要组成部分,确保物理设备和设施的安全。主要方法包括数据中心安全、设备安全和环境控制

数据中心安全是指确保存放数据库服务器的数据中心具备严格的访问控制和监控措施,如门禁系统、视频监控和安保人员。

设备安全是指确保数据库服务器和存储设备的安全,如使用防盗锁、硬盘加密和设备标签等。

环境控制是指确保数据中心具备良好的环境控制措施,如温度和湿度控制、火灾预防和电力保障等,以确保设备正常运行。

七、教育和培训

教育和培训是提高数据库安全意识和技能的重要手段。主要方法包括员工培训、安全意识教育和模拟演练

员工培训是指定期对员工进行数据库安全技能培训,确保他们掌握必要的安全知识和技能,如如何识别和应对安全威胁、如何使用安全工具等。

安全意识教育是指通过各种方式提高员工的安全意识,如安全讲座、宣传材料和在线课程等,确保员工了解数据库安全的重要性和基本原则。

模拟演练是指定期进行安全事件的模拟演练,如数据泄露、网络攻击和灾难恢复等,确保员工具备应对实际安全事件的能力。

八、法律和合规

遵守法律和合规要求是确保数据库安全的重要方面。主要方法包括法律法规遵从、行业标准遵从和内部政策制定

法律法规遵从是指确保数据库系统的管理和操作符合相关法律法规的要求,如GDPR、HIPAA和SOX等。

行业标准遵从是指确保数据库系统符合相关行业标准的要求,如ISO 27001、PCI DSS和NIST等。

内部政策制定是指制定和实施符合组织需求的数据库安全政策,如访问控制政策、数据加密政策和审计政策等,确保数据库系统的安全管理有章可循。

九、风险评估和管理

风险评估和管理是确保数据库安全的关键步骤。主要方法包括风险评估、威胁建模和风险缓解

风险评估是指定期评估数据库系统的安全风险,识别潜在的安全威胁和漏洞,并评估其可能的影响和发生概率。

威胁建模是指通过分析数据库系统的结构和操作流程,识别潜在的安全威胁和攻击路径,并制定相应的防御措施。

风险缓解是指针对评估出的安全风险,制定和实施相应的缓解措施,如应用安全补丁、加强访问控制和实施多因素认证等,降低风险的可能性和影响。

十、持续改进

持续改进是确保数据库安全的长期策略。主要方法包括定期审查、反馈机制和安全评估

定期审查是指定期审查和更新数据库安全策略和措施,确保其有效性和适应性。

反馈机制是指建立和维护有效的反馈机制,收集和分析数据库安全事件和问题,及时调整和改进安全措施。

安全评估是指定期进行数据库系统的安全评估,识别和解决潜在的安全问题,确保系统的安全性和稳定性。

相关问答FAQs:

数据库安全引擎是什么意思?
数据库安全引擎是一种专门设计用于保护数据库系统及其存储数据的技术框架和工具。其主要目标是防止未授权访问、数据泄露、数据损坏和其他安全威胁。安全引擎通常集成了多种安全机制,包括身份验证、访问控制、数据加密和审计日志等,以确保数据库的完整性、机密性和可用性。

在现代数据库管理系统中,安全引擎的功能不仅限于基本的用户身份验证,它还涉及到细粒度的访问控制策略,允许管理员为不同的用户和角色分配不同的访问权限。同时,许多数据库安全引擎还支持数据加密,确保数据在存储和传输过程中的安全性。对于企业而言,确保数据库安全不仅是合规要求,也是维护客户信任和企业声誉的重要组成部分。

数据库安全引擎的主要功能有哪些?
数据库安全引擎的功能多样,主要包括以下几个方面:

  1. 身份验证与授权:安全引擎通过多种方式验证用户身份,包括密码、双因素认证等。一旦身份确认,系统将根据预设的权限对用户进行授权,确保每个用户只能访问其被允许的数据。

  2. 数据加密:为了保护敏感信息,安全引擎通常会对存储在数据库中的数据进行加密。这种加密可以在数据写入时进行,也可以在数据传输过程中进行,以防止数据在被截取时被他人访问。

  3. 审计与监控:安全引擎会记录所有数据库操作的审计日志,包括用户访问、数据修改和异常活动。这些日志可以帮助管理员监控数据库的使用情况,并在发现可疑活动时采取相应措施。

  4. 防火墙与入侵检测:一些数据库安全引擎集成了防火墙和入侵检测系统,能够实时监测和阻止恶意攻击,保护数据库免受外部威胁。

  5. 备份与恢复:安全引擎通常还提供数据备份和恢复功能,以确保在数据丢失或损坏的情况下,能够迅速恢复数据库的正常运行。

  6. 合规性支持:许多行业对数据安全有严格的合规要求,数据库安全引擎能够帮助企业遵守这些法规,如GDPR、HIPAA等,确保敏感数据得到适当的保护。

数据库安全引擎的应用场景有哪些?
数据库安全引擎在多个行业和场景中都有广泛的应用。以下是几个典型的应用场景:

  1. 金融行业:在银行和金融机构中,数据库安全是首要任务。安全引擎帮助保护客户的个人信息、交易记录和账户数据,防止黑客攻击和数据泄露。

  2. 医疗行业:医疗机构需要保护病人的隐私和健康数据,数据库安全引擎能够确保病人信息的机密性和完整性,符合HIPAA等法规的要求。

  3. 电子商务:在电子商务平台中,用户的支付信息和个人信息极其敏感,数据库安全引擎通过加密和访问控制机制确保这些数据不被泄露。

  4. 政府机构:政府部门处理大量敏感信息,数据库安全引擎能够帮助这些机构保护公民的个人数据,防止数据被篡改或非法访问。

  5. 云数据库:随着越来越多的企业将数据迁移到云端,云数据库的安全性变得尤为重要。数据库安全引擎可以在云环境中提供额外的保护,确保数据在云端的安全性。

数据库安全引擎在现代数据管理中扮演着不可或缺的角色。其多层次的安全机制和灵活的配置选项,使得企业能够根据自身的需求和行业标准,制定合适的安全策略,从而有效抵御各类安全威胁。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

Aidan
上一篇 2024 年 9 月 17 日
下一篇 2024 年 9 月 17 日

传统式报表开发 VS 自助式数据分析

一站式数据分析平台,大大提升分析效率

数据准备
数据编辑
数据可视化
分享协作
可连接多种数据源,一键接入数据库表或导入Excel
可视化编辑数据,过滤合并计算,完全不需要SQL
内置50+图表和联动钻取特效,可视化呈现数据故事
可多人协同编辑仪表板,复用他人报表,一键分享发布
BI分析看板Demo>

每个人都能上手数据分析,提升业务

通过大数据分析工具FineBI,每个人都能充分了解并利用他们的数据,辅助决策、提升业务。

销售人员
财务人员
人事专员
运营人员
库存管理人员
经营管理人员

销售人员

销售部门人员可通过IT人员制作的业务包轻松完成销售主题的探索分析,轻松掌握企业销售目标、销售活动等数据。在管理和实现企业销售目标的过程中做到数据在手,心中不慌。

FineBI助力高效分析
易用的自助式BI轻松实现业务分析
随时根据异常情况进行战略调整
免费试用FineBI

财务人员

财务分析往往是企业运营中重要的一环,当财务人员通过固定报表发现净利润下降,可立刻拉出各个业务、机构、产品等结构进行分析。实现智能化的财务运营。

FineBI助力高效分析
丰富的函数应用,支撑各类财务数据分析场景
打通不同条线数据源,实现数据共享
免费试用FineBI

人事专员

人事专员通过对人力资源数据进行分析,有助于企业定时开展人才盘点,系统化对组织结构和人才管理进行建设,为人员的选、聘、育、留提供充足的决策依据。

FineBI助力高效分析
告别重复的人事数据分析过程,提高效率
数据权限的灵活分配确保了人事数据隐私
免费试用FineBI

运营人员

运营人员可以通过可视化化大屏的形式直观展示公司业务的关键指标,有助于从全局层面加深对业务的理解与思考,做到让数据驱动运营。

FineBI助力高效分析
高效灵活的分析路径减轻了业务人员的负担
协作共享功能避免了内部业务信息不对称
免费试用FineBI

库存管理人员

库存管理是影响企业盈利能力的重要因素之一,管理不当可能导致大量的库存积压。因此,库存管理人员需要对库存体系做到全盘熟稔于心。

FineBI助力高效分析
为决策提供数据支持,还原库存体系原貌
对重点指标设置预警,及时发现并解决问题
免费试用FineBI

经营管理人员

经营管理人员通过搭建数据分析驾驶舱,打通生产、销售、售后等业务域之间数据壁垒,有利于实现对企业的整体把控与决策分析,以及有助于制定企业后续的战略规划。

FineBI助力高效分析
融合多种数据源,快速构建数据中心
高级计算能力让经营者也能轻松驾驭BI
免费试用FineBI

帆软大数据分析平台的优势

01

一站式大数据平台

从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现。所有操作都可在一个平台完成,每个企业都可拥有自己的数据分析平台。

02

高性能数据引擎

90%的千万级数据量内多表合并秒级响应,可支持10000+用户在线查看,低于1%的更新阻塞率,多节点智能调度,全力支持企业级数据分析。

03

全方位数据安全保护

编辑查看导出敏感数据可根据数据权限设置脱敏,支持cookie增强、文件上传校验等安全防护,以及平台内可配置全局水印、SQL防注防止恶意参数输入。

04

IT与业务的最佳配合

FineBI能让业务不同程度上掌握分析能力,入门级可快速获取数据和完成图表可视化;中级可完成数据处理与多维分析;高级可完成高阶计算与复杂分析,IT大大降低工作量。

使用自助式BI工具,解决企业应用数据难题

数据分析平台,bi数据可视化工具

数据分析,一站解决

数据准备
数据编辑
数据可视化
分享协作

可连接多种数据源,一键接入数据库表或导入Excel

数据分析平台,bi数据可视化工具

可视化编辑数据,过滤合并计算,完全不需要SQL

数据分析平台,bi数据可视化工具

图表和联动钻取特效,可视化呈现数据故事

数据分析平台,bi数据可视化工具

可多人协同编辑仪表板,复用他人报表,一键分享发布

数据分析平台,bi数据可视化工具

每个人都能使用FineBI分析数据,提升业务

销售人员
财务人员
人事专员
运营人员
库存管理人员
经营管理人员

销售人员

销售部门人员可通过IT人员制作的业务包轻松完成销售主题的探索分析,轻松掌握企业销售目标、销售活动等数据。在管理和实现企业销售目标的过程中做到数据在手,心中不慌。

易用的自助式BI轻松实现业务分析

随时根据异常情况进行战略调整

数据分析平台,bi数据可视化工具

财务人员

财务分析往往是企业运营中重要的一环,当财务人员通过固定报表发现净利润下降,可立刻拉出各个业务、机构、产品等结构进行分析。实现智能化的财务运营。

丰富的函数应用,支撑各类财务数据分析场景

打通不同条线数据源,实现数据共享

数据分析平台,bi数据可视化工具

人事专员

人事专员通过对人力资源数据进行分析,有助于企业定时开展人才盘点,系统化对组织结构和人才管理进行建设,为人员的选、聘、育、留提供充足的决策依据。

告别重复的人事数据分析过程,提高效率

数据权限的灵活分配确保了人事数据隐私

数据分析平台,bi数据可视化工具

运营人员

运营人员可以通过可视化化大屏的形式直观展示公司业务的关键指标,有助于从全局层面加深对业务的理解与思考,做到让数据驱动运营。

高效灵活的分析路径减轻了业务人员的负担

协作共享功能避免了内部业务信息不对称

数据分析平台,bi数据可视化工具

库存管理人员

库存管理是影响企业盈利能力的重要因素之一,管理不当可能导致大量的库存积压。因此,库存管理人员需要对库存体系做到全盘熟稔于心。

为决策提供数据支持,还原库存体系原貌

对重点指标设置预警,及时发现并解决问题

数据分析平台,bi数据可视化工具

经营管理人员

经营管理人员通过搭建数据分析驾驶舱,打通生产、销售、售后等业务域之间数据壁垒,有利于实现对企业的整体把控与决策分析,以及有助于制定企业后续的战略规划。

融合多种数据源,快速构建数据中心

高级计算能力让经营者也能轻松驾驭BI

数据分析平台,bi数据可视化工具

商品分析痛点剖析

01

打造一站式数据分析平台

一站式数据处理与分析平台帮助企业汇通各个业务系统,从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现,帮助企业真正从数据中提取价值,提高企业的经营能力。

02

定义IT与业务最佳配合模式

FineBI以其低门槛的特性,赋予业务部门不同级别的能力:入门级,帮助用户快速获取数据和完成图表可视化;中级,帮助用户完成数据处理与多维分析;高级,帮助用户完成高阶计算与复杂分析。

03

深入洞察业务,快速解决

依托BI分析平台,开展基于业务问题的探索式分析,锁定关键影响因素,快速响应,解决业务危机或抓住市场机遇,从而促进业务目标高效率达成。

04

打造一站式数据分析平台

一站式数据处理与分析平台帮助企业汇通各个业务系统,从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现,帮助企业真正从数据中提取价值,提高企业的经营能力。

电话咨询
电话咨询
电话热线: 400-811-8890转1
商务咨询: 点击申请专人服务
技术咨询
技术咨询
在线技术咨询: 立即沟通
紧急服务热线: 400-811-8890转2
微信咨询
微信咨询
扫码添加专属售前顾问免费获取更多行业资料
投诉入口
投诉入口
总裁办24H投诉: 173-127-81526
商务咨询